1-Micron Optical-To-Microwave Frequency Division System for Low Phase Noise Microwave Generation (Case No. 2026-042)
Summary: UCLA researchers in the Department of Electrical & Computer Engineering have designed an integrated, chip-scale architecture that generates ultra-pure, highly tunable microwave signals via microcombs.
